There are a few options. There is one policy that a friend of mine had that was sold to cancer patients but it wouldn't pay until after the 3rd year of survival. It was about $75/month and paid $100,000. Unfortunately, he only made it 2 years and 3 months. I was quoted a policy a month after finishing treatment, they took my money and then a month later they sent it back saying they would reinstate it after 2 years in a high risk pool for 2 years. I will be elligible OCtober 8 this year and plan to pursue it. It was about $60/month for $100,000.
Another option is to find a job that offeres a group plan. In most cases, when you start working for a company you are elligible in their group plan and can get a certain amount without any medical questions. It is usually capped at $50,000 or $100,000.
There are also viatical companies as Bob suggests that will pay cash for your policy provided you have a terminal diagnosis or a serious diagnosis. They usually pay 30% of the face value or less.
